Essential Tips For Effective Two Way Radio Maintenance

When it comes to staying connected in various industries such as public safety, construction, manufacturing, hospitality, and more, two way radios are an essential tool. These devices allow clear and instant communication between team members, improving productivity and safety on the job. However, like any electronic device, two way radios require regular maintenance to ensure they function properly and reliably. In this article, we will discuss some essential tips for effective two way radio maintenance.

1. **Regular Inspections:** One of the most important steps in two way radio maintenance is conducting regular inspections of the devices. This includes checking for any physical damage such as cracks, dents, or loose parts. It is also essential to inspect the battery and antennas for any signs of wear or damage. By conducting regular inspections, you can identify issues early on and prevent further damage to the radios.

2. **Cleaning:** Regular cleaning of two way radios is crucial for maintaining their performance. Dust, dirt, and other debris can build up on the device, affecting its functionality. Use a soft, damp cloth to wipe down the exterior of the radio and remove any dirt or grime.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that could damage the radio’s casing. Cleaning the battery contacts with a pencil eraser can also help improve connectivity.

3. **Battery Care:** The battery is a critical component of a two way radio, as it powers the device. To ensure optimal performance, it is essential to take care of the battery. Avoid overcharging the battery, as this can reduce its lifespan. Instead, charge the battery only when it is low to maintain its health. It is also crucial to use the correct charger that is compatible with the radio’s battery to prevent damage.

4. **Firmware Updates:** Like any electronic device, two way radios may require firmware updates to fix bugs and improve performance. Check the manufacturer’s website regularly for any available updates and follow the instructions to install them. Keeping the radio’s firmware up to date will ensure that it functions smoothly and efficiently.

5. **Antenna Maintenance:** The antenna is another crucial component of a two way radio, as it is responsible for transmitting and receiving signals. Inspect the antenna regularly for any signs of wear or damage, such as cracks or bending. Make sure the antenna is properly attached to the radio and tighten any loose connections. If the antenna is damaged, replace it with a new one to maintain optimal signal strength.

6. **Storage:** Proper storage of two way radios is essential for their longevity. Store the radios in a dry and cool environment to prevent damage from moisture or extreme temperatures. Avoid storing the radios in direct sunlight, as this can cause the casing to fade or crack. Invest in protective cases or holsters to keep the radios safe from impact or accidental drops.

7. **Training:** Proper training on two way radio usage and maintenance is crucial for ensuring the devices are used correctly. Provide training to all team members on how to operate the radios, change batteries, and care for the devices. Encourage team members to report any issues or concerns with the radios promptly to prevent further damage.

8. **Professional Service:** In some cases, two way radios may require professional service or repair. If you encounter any issues that you are unable to resolve on your own, contact the manufacturer or a certified repair technician for assistance. Attempting to repair the radios yourself may cause further damage and void any warranties.
